Ex Edo Lawmaker,Agbaje Police escort vehicle crushes bike rider, passengers to death at Ikpeshi

…As mob beats policemen to death

A former Akoko Edo lawmaker, Hon. Agbaje Emmanuel’s convoy was involved in an accident that claimed the life of a motorcycle rider otherwise known as “Okada” and two other passengers at Ikpeshi in Akoko Edo Local Government Area

Eyewitnesses at the scene said the accident happened when one of the police escort vehicles in the convoy of the lawmaker, while in attempt not to hit an underaged person who ran across the road aimlessly rammed into the Okada rider .

In the process, the okada rider, along with the woman passenger and the child were crushed to death.

The gory scene of the lifeless bodies of the Okada rider and his two passengers was said to have infuriated Youths who descended on the police escorts

Sadly, the leader of the police escorts and a sergeant was beaten to a state of pulp and later died.

The angry youths were said to have attacked the vigilante office and destroyed its furniture, while threatening to deal with their members who tried to rescue the police officers.

A police source disclosed that the affected officers were from Police Mobile Force 19, Port Harcourt, Rivers State.

“One Toyota Hilux van conveying 4 policemen namely Inspector Brownson Brown, Inspector Abubaka Fakkuk, Sergeant Taiye Ojiefo and Sergeant Elisha John, attached to Police Mobile Force 19 Port Harcourt were on escort duty with Hon Emmanuel Agbaje, a former Edo State House Assembly member was involved in an accident with a motorcycle conveying a woman and child by Ikpeshi community. In the process, the rider and passenger died on the spot and in reaction, angry youths attacked the policemen, beat Inspector Abubaka Fakku and Sergeant Elisha John to death while two others are receiving treatment at Ifejola hospital, Igarra,” he said.

The Edo State Police Public Relations Officer (PPRO), Chidi Nwabuzor, confirmed the incident on Sunday but said more details would be made available to the public in due time.

Reacting to the incident, the chairman, Akoko-Edo Local Government Council, Hon Tajudeen Alade, condemned the “dastardly act by the youths”, just as he commended the efforts of the vigilante to save the life of the policemen.

He said those involved would be brought to book and promised support for the twin sister of one of the occupants of the motorcycle.

The bodies of the police escort and the other deceased were deposited at an unnamed hospital in Igarra

The Police authorities in Akoko Edo are said to have intensified their effort to arrest the murderers of the policeman
